Constant trustdb corruption
Andrew J. Hutton
ajh@achilles.net
Tue, 31 Oct 2000 23:28:41 -0500
--yPSgZSQ6mfPWgZ9n
Content-Type: text/plain; charset=us-ascii
Content-Transfer-Encoding: quoted-printable
Does anyone have an idea why I'd be getting constant corruption of
my trustdb
Running --export-ownertrust then re-importing it sometimes fixes it
but sometimes not and usually within a day or two it is happening
again.
My homedir is on nfs with locking if that has any bearing. This is
REALLY annoying.
Signed messages from some people display this,
TrustDB: /nfs/ajh/.gnupg/trustdb.gpg
------------------------------------
rec 0, version, kd=3D1, sd=3D30, free=3D0, m/c/d=3D3/1/5 down=3D1970-01=
-01,
+up=3D2000-11-01
rec 1, htbl, 0 146 0 0 0 0 0 0 84
rec 2, htbl, 0 0 0 0 151 0 0 0 161
rec 3, htbl, 0 0 0 108 0 0 0 0 0
rec 4, htbl, 0 0 0 0 0 71 0 0 0
rec 5, htbl, 0 0 0 0 0 115 0 0 0
rec 6, htbl, 0 0 0 0 0 0 0 0 0
rec 7, htbl, 0 0 0 0 0 0 0 0 0
rec 8, htbl, 0 60 0 0 0 0 0 135 0
rec 9, htbl, 0 0 0 0 0 0 171 0 0
rec 10, htbl, 0 0 0 0 0 0 0 0 0
rec 11, htbl, 150 0 0 0 0 0 0 0 0
rec 12, htbl, 0 0 0 129 0 0 0 0 0
rec 13, htbl, 0 0 0 0 0 0 0 0 0
rec 14, htbl, 0 0 86 114 0 0 0 0 0
rec 15, htbl, 70 0 0 0 0 0 0 0 0
rec 16, htbl, 0 0 0 0 0 0 0 0 80
rec 17, htbl, 0 0 0 0 0 0 0 119 0
rec 18, htbl, 0 0 0 0 0 0 0 0 0
rec 19, htbl, 0 0 0 0 0 0 0 0 0
rec 20, htbl, 0 0 0 0 0 0 0 0 0
rec 21, htbl, 0 0 0 0 0 0 0 0 0
rec 22, htbl, 0 0 0 0 0 61 0 0 0
rec 23, htbl, 0 0 0 0 0 0 0 0 0
rec 24, htbl, 0 0 0 0 0 0 0 0 78
rec 25, htbl, 0 128 0 0 120 0 0 0 0
rec 26, htbl, 0 0 0 0 104 0 0 0 0
rec 27, htbl, 0 0 155 0 0 0 0 0 0
rec 28, htbl, 0 0 145 0 0 0 0 170 0
rec 29, htbl, 0 0 0 0 0 0 0 0 0
rec 30, htbl, 0 0 0 0 0 0 0 0 137
rec 31, htbl, 0 0 0 0 0 0 0 0 0
rec 32, htbl, 0 0 0 0 0 0 92 0 0
rec 33, htbl, 0 0 0 0 0 0 0 95 0
rec 34, htbl, 0 0 0 0 97 0 0 0 0
rec 35, htbl, 123 0 0 0 0 164 0 0 0
rec 36, htbl, 0 0 0 0 0 0 0 0 0
rec 37, htbl, 0 0 0 0 0 101 0 0 67
rec 38, htbl, 0 0 0 0 0 0 0 0 0
rec 39, htbl, 0 0 0 0 165 0 0 0 0
rec 40, htbl, 0 0 0 0 0 0 0 0 0
rec 41, htbl, 0 0 0 0 0 0 0 0 0
rec 42, htbl, 0 0 0 0 0 0 0 0 0
rec 43, htbl, 0 0 0 0 0 0 131 0 0
rec 44, htbl, 0 0 0 0 0 0 0 0 0
rec 45, htbl, 0 0 0 0 0 0 99 0 0
rec 46, htbl, 0 0 0 0 94 0 0 0 0
rec 47, htbl, 0 0 0 0 0 0 0 93 0
rec 48, htbl, 0 0 64 0 0 0 0 0 0
rec 49, htbl, 0 0 0 166 0 0 138 0 0
rec 50, htbl, 0 0 0 124 0 167 102 139 0
rec 51, htbl, 0 0 0 0 0 0 0 0 0
rec 52, htbl, 0 0 0 0 0 0 0 0 0
rec 53, htbl, 0 0 0 125 0 0 0 0 0
rec 54, htbl, 0 0 0 0 140 0 0 0 0
rec 55, htbl, 0 66 0 168 0 0 0 0 0
rec 56, htbl, 0 0 0 0 0 0 0 0 0
rec 57, htbl, 0 0 0 0 0 0 0 0 0
rec 58, htbl, 96 0 0 0 0 0 0 0 0
rec 59, dir 59, keys=3D60, uids=3D62, t=3D00, v=3D06/2000-10-18
rec 60, key 59, n=3D61 a=3D17 409CF65CDD239C299ADDC6A4B7CE9B1937A187C6, =
valid
rec 61, key 59, n=3D0 a=3D16 C2F853C8811551D723F93D3FB0B7F6AE0098CC28, v=
alid
rec 62, uid 59, next=3D0, pref=3D63, sig=3D68, hash=3D3EBB, v=3D00, valid
rec 63, pref 59, next=3D0, S10 S3 H3 H2 Z2 Z1
rec 64, dir 64, keys=3D170, uids=3D172, t=3D00, v=3D05/2000-10-24
rec 65, sdir 65, keyid=3D441570CD466B4289, algo=3D1, hint=3D0
rec 66, sdir 66, keyid=3DE211680D80B07A4F, algo=3D17, hint=3D0
rec 67, sdir 67, keyid=3D475FBA0D103D4013, algo=3D17, hint=3D0
rec 68, sig 59, next=3D0, 64:?-- 65:?-- 66:?-- 67:?--
rec 69, dir 69, keys=3D70, uids=3D72, t=3D05, newkeys
rec 70, key 69, n=3D71 a=3D17 7E11971C2C7036676F8AA83DF2080F42D84F0B37, =
valid
rec 71, key 69, n=3D0 a=3D16 20F009EC9EDE340E76293AFA2D2C2C401549BEB2, v=
alid
rec 72, uid 69, next=3D0, pref=3D73, sig=3D74, hash=3DFD14, v=3D00, valid
rec 73, pref 69,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 74, sig 69, next=3D0, 59:V--
rec 75, dir 75, keys=3D78, uids=3D79, t=3D05, v=3D05/2000-10-19
rec 76, sig 75, next=3D0, 59:V--
rec 77, pref 75,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 78, key 75, n=3D80 a=3D17 D712CD2A0267D9845933756D2EEC6093B0FADB5F, =
valid
rec 79, uid 75, next=3D0, pref=3D77, sig=3D76, hash=3D5604, v=3D05, valid
rec 80, key 75, n=3D0 a=3D16 8F66A10E0B893C729A3397C0D8DA1337960FEB4D, v=
alid
rec 81, dir 81, keys=3D84, uids=3D85, t=3D05, v=3D05/2000-10-18
rec 82, sig 81, next=3D0, 64:?-- 59:V--
rec 83, pref 81,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 78, key 75, n=3D80 a=3D17 D712CD2A0267D9845933756D2EEC6093B0FADB5F, =
valid
rec 79, uid 75, next=3D0, pref=3D77, sig=3D76, hash=3D5604, v=3D05, valid
rec 80, key 75, n=3D0 a=3D16 8F66A10E0B893C729A3397C0D8DA1337960FEB4D, v=
alid
rec 81, dir 81, keys=3D84, uids=3D85, t=3D05, v=3D05/2000-10-18
rec 82, sig 81, next=3D0, 64:?-- 59:V--
rec 83, pref 81,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 84, key 81, n=3D86 a=3D17 08AE7E8AA5FDD7F7AC829D21D054D01DE54BB549, =
valid
rec 85, uid 81, next=3D0, pref=3D83, sig=3D82, hash=3DE99E, v=3D05, valid
rec 86, key 81, n=3D0 a=3D16 77346F447DDB0B0585AF44A0A8A9B14AACAB25FA, v=
alid
rec 87, dir 87, keys=3D104, uids=3D105, t=3D05
rec 88, sig 87, next=3D0, 99:?-- 59:V--
rec 89, pref 87, next=3D0, S3 S1 S2
rec 90, pref 87, next=3D0, S3 S1 S2
rec 91, uid 87, next=3D0, pref=3D89, sig=3D88, hash=3D8DD2, v=3D00, valid
rec 92, sdir 92, keyid=3D1880FDA87F5271D2, algo=3D17, hint=3D0
rec 93, sdir 93, keyid=3DA018044255D562B5, algo=3D17, hint=3D0
rec 94, sdir 94, keyid=3D9491B9CFD3948E7C, algo=3D17, hint=3D0
rec 95, sdir 95, keyid=3D229A277AD81D1A75, algo=3D1, hint=3D0
rec 96, sdir 96, keyid=3DFCFE4A850292B98C, algo=3D17, hint=3D0
rec 97, sdir 97, keyid=3D28274BD290C3060C, algo=3D17, hint=3D0
rec 98, sig 87, next=3D0, 99:?-- 100:?-- 102:?-- 59:V--
rec 99, sdir 99, keyid=3D8DC9DC20FCF1F503, algo=3D17, hint=3D0
rec 100, sdir 100, keyid=3D44326C53B5908314, algo=3D17, hint=3D0
rec 101, hlst, next=3D0, 65 100 0 0 0 0
rec 102, sdir 102, keyid=3DBA68188F2C8AEEB0, algo=3D17, hint=3D0
rec 103, sig 87, next=3D98, 92:?-- 93:?-- 94:?-- 95:?-- 96:?-- 97:?--
rec 104, key 87, n=3D106 a=3D17 E5AF4517263C824388B3EAD0F1685C1A0E1EA147,=
valid
rec 105, uid 87, next=3D91, pref=3D90, sig=3D103, hash=3DD950, v=3D00, va=
lid
rec 106, key 87, n=3D0 a=3D16 4655B6ECB3075D3C486D6CDADE8297BD0BE4968E, v=
alid
rec 107, dir 107, keys=3D108, uids=3D110, t=3D00
rec 108, key 107, n=3D109 a=3D17 1517A8AE2F5DCD35AB3A5850BCB6095162F8E96A=
, validrec 109, key 107, n=3D0 a=3D16 1172F9EAD4372DB37B2AA219F7B6974EDE4=
AF4EA, valid
rec 110, uid 107, next=3D0, pref=3D111, sig=3D112, hash=3D74C1, v=3D00, v=
alid
rec 111, pref 107,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 112, sig 107, next=3D0, 59:V--
rec 113, dir 113, keys=3D114, uids=3D116, t=3D00
rec 114, key 113, n=3D115 a=3D17 78764ACE105E0EE4FB8402F2D19519AD4C7F2BEE=
, validrec 115, blank
rec 116, uid 113, next=3D0, pref=3D117, sig=3D0, hash=3D8DD2, v=3D00, val=
id
rec 117, pref 113,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 118, dir 118, keys=3D119, uids=3D121, t=3D00
rec 119, key 118, n=3D120 a=3D17 9765A5B6684317BCA646BE8CFA56373A5374C703=
, validrec 120, blank
rec 121, uid 118, next=3D0, pref=3D122, sig=3D126, hash=3D9F88, v=3D00, v=
alid
rec 122, blank
rec 123, blank
rec 124, blank
rec 125, blank
rec 126, sig 118, next=3D0, 123:?-- 124:?-- 125:?--
rec 127, dir 127, keys=3D128, uids=3D130, t=3D00
rec 128, key 127, n=3D129 a=3D17 D94888E56EF01E6A4E6B2E0E79FB7928D8BAD3BC=
, validrec 129, blank
rec 130, uid 127, next=3D0, pref=3D0, sig=3D132, hash=3DB426, v=3D00, val=
id
rec 131, blank
rec 132, sig 127, next=3D0, 131:?--
rec 133, dir 133, keys=3D134, uids=3D136, t=3D00
rec 134, key 133, n=3D0 a=3D1 466228A468BEF308928F05DFB8DE1680, valid
rec 135, hlst, next=3D0, 106 134 159 0 0 0
rec 136, uid 133, next=3D142, pref=3D0, sig=3D141, hash=3D4A54, v=3D00, v=
alid
rec 137, blank
rec 138, blank
rec 139, blank
rec 140, blank
rec 141, sig 133, next=3D0, 137:?-- 138:?-- 139:?-- 140:?--
rec 142, uid 133, next=3D143, pref=3D0, sig=3D0, hash=3D690E, v=3D00, val=
id
rec 143, uid 133, next=3D0, pref=3D0, sig=3D0, hash=3DC45E, v=3D00, valid
rec 144, dir 144, keys=3D145, uids=3D147, t=3D00
rec 145, key 144, n=3D146 a=3D17 F54C019D18BE6ED8678D39D021FDD515BFB880A3=
, validrec 146, blank
rec 147, uid 144, next=3D0, pref=3D148, sig=3D0, hash=3DAECA, v=3D00, val=
id
rec 148, pref 144,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 149, dir 149, keys=3D150, uids=3D152, t=3D00
rec 150, key 149, n=3D151 a=3D17 5AC3AEAB4584D5F990A2B16222A0DF185B22BC7C=
, validrec 151, blank
rec 152, uid 149, next=3D0, pref=3D153, sig=3D0, hash=3DB373, v=3D00, val=
id
rec 153, pref 149, next=3D0, S10 S3 H3 H2 Z2 Z1
rec 154, dir 154, keys=3D155, uids=3D156, t=3D00
rec 155, key 154, n=3D0 a=3D17 ECAF7590EB3443B5C7CF3ACB6C7EE1B8621CC013, =
valid
rec 156, uid 154, next=3D0, pref=3D157, sig=3D0, hash=3D14AE, v=3D00, val=
id
rec 157, pref 154, next=3D0, S10 S4 S3 H3 H2 Z2 Z1
rec 158, dir 158, keys=3D159, uids=3D162, t=3D00
rec 159, key 158, n=3D160 a=3D17 46C1B1EB0BE9E3987CC3E788007D4FF918C242C0=
, validrec 160, key 158, n=3D0 a=3D16 11068B5B6D213AFEF7284173DD9B683AA01=
70503, valid
rec 161, hlst, next=3D0, 109 160 0 0 0 0
rec 162, uid 158, next=3D0, pref=3D163, sig=3D169, hash=3D51D3, v=3D00, v=
alid
rec 163, blank
rec 164, blank
rec 165, blank
rec 166, blank
rec 167, blank
rec 168, blank
rec 169, sig 158, next=3D0, 164:?-- 165:?-- 166:?-- 167:?-- 168:?--
rec 170, blank
rec 171, blank
rec 172, uid 64, next=3D0, pref=3D173, sig=3D174, hash=3D00E1, v=3D05, va=
lid
rec 173, pref 64, next=3D0, S10 S3 H3 H2 Z2 Z1
rec 174, sig 64, next=3D0, 102:?-- 99:?-- 87:V-- 59:V--
rec 175, dir 175, keys=3D0, uids=3D0, t=3D00
rec 176, blank
rec 177, blank
rec 178, dir 178, keys=3D0, uids=3D0, t=3D00
rec 179, blank
rec 180, blank
rec 181, dir 181, keys=3D0, uids=3D0, t=3D00
rec 182, blank
rec 183, blank
rec 184, dir 184, keys=3D0, uids=3D0, t=3D00
rec 185, blank
rec 186, blank
rec 187, dir 187, keys=3D0, uids=3D0, t=3D00
rec 188, blank
rec 189, blank
rec 190, dir 190, keys=3D0, uids=3D0, t=3D00
rec 191, blank
rec 192, blank
rec 193, dir 193, keys=3D0, uids=3D0, t=3D00
rec 194, blank
rec 195, blank
rec 196, dir 196, keys=3D0, uids=3D0, t=3D00
rec 197, blank
rec 198, blank
rec 199, dir 199, keys=3D0, uids=3D0, t=3D00
rec 200, blank
rec 201, blank
rec 202, blank
rec 203, blank
rec 204, blank
rec 205, dir 205, keys=3D0, uids=3D0, t=3D00
rec 206, blank
rec 207, blank
rec 208, dir 208, keys=3D0, uids=3D0, t=3D00
rec 209, blank
rec 210, blank
rec 211, dir 211, keys=3D0, uids=3D0, t=3D00
rec 212, key 211, n=3D213 a=3D17 FA4790882841180B0E7164C4A4F415A83A6936B8=
, validrec 213, blank
gpg: Signature made Tue Oct 31 16:10:22 2000 EST using DSA key ID 3A6936B8
gpg: Good signature from "Thomas Rollins (work) <klute@achilles.net>"
gpg: hashtbl 1: 28/7 points to an invalid record 170
gpg: trust record 212, type 3: write failed: trust database error =20
gpg: the trustdb is corrupted; please run "gpg --fix-trustdb".
--=20
Andrew J. Hutton,=20
Ottawa Linux Symposium, International Linux Developers Conference
http://www.linuxsymposium.org/
Achilles, Commercial Linux Support
--yPSgZSQ6mfPWgZ9n
Content-Type: application/pgp-signature
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.0.4 (GNU/Linux)
Comment: For info see http://www.gnupg.org
iD8DBQE5/5v5t86bGTehh8YRAXnHAKCRAZshQ5C9ut3w1Z0FviZ0hH7KTgCcDZ8D
ic7IiKmAkbrdObanE9g8LUQ=
=nSue
-----END PGP SIGNATURE-----
--yPSgZSQ6mfPWgZ9n--
--
Archive is at http://lists.gnupg.org - Unsubscribe by sending mail
with a subject of "unsubscribe" to gnupg-users-request@gnupg.org